Western Australia, 1931. An inhumane law allows children to be taken from Aboriginal tribes and sent thousands of kilometers away to special institutions, where they are to be turned into obedient servants for white masters. Sisters Molly, Daisy, and their cousin Grace escape from a guarded camp. The authorities pursue the girls. The sisters must travel across Australia along an endless fence that protects settlements from wild rabbits.
